Crucial Element to Consist Of in a Funeral Service Program



When creating a funeral program, it's essential to include key elements that recognize the departed and overview attendees through the solution.

Begin with the complete name of the person who died, along with their birth and fatality dates. Include a touching obituary that catches their life story, achievements, and interests.

Including an individual touch, such as a favorite quote or rhyme, can supply convenience.

Finally, consider consisting of a thank you area to express gratefulness for those that supported the household throughout this challenging time.

These components create a thoughtful tribute, aiding everyone commemorate the life lived.

Dos and Do n'ts of Funeral service Program Etiquette



Browsing funeral program decorum can feel frustrating, but complying with a few straightforward dos and do n'ts can aid guarantee you honor the deceased properly.



Do include the complete name, days, and a picture of the deceased. Share personal tales or quotes that show their character. Keep the tone respectful and encouraging.

Don't overload the program with way too much text. Stay clear of using casual language or humor, as it may come off as rude. Stay away from discussing debatable topics or personal complaints, as this isn't the time or location.

Finally, do not neglect to check! Typos can detract from the program's belief.
